Brief Summary   The study is comparative randomized clinical study to evaluate the efficacy of Nitya Virechana with Aaragvadha Kwatha and Trivrita Kwatha in management of Madhumeha (Diabetes mellitus â…¡). In one group Trivrita kwatha 60ml will be given daily for 21 day and follow up done on 42th day. In another group Aaragavadha kwatha 60ml will be given daily for 21 day and again follw up done on 42th day. The trial will be conducted in Ch. brahm prakash ayurved charak sansthan with outcome ; nitya virecahana with Trivrita kwatha may show better efficacy than nitya virechana with Aaragvadha in the management of madhumeha in improving FBS and PPBS value and other associated symptoms.
